Drone. Country: USA. Department of Defence Designation: PQM-150. Joint Unmaned Aerial Vehicle - Short Range Historical Essay © Andreas Parsch PQM-150 UAV-SR YPQM-150A was one of two designations reserved in 1990 for the two finalists in the Army/Navy UAV-SR (Unmanned Aerial Vehicle - Short Range) competition (for more information on UAV-SR, see entry on PQM-149). However, it seems that the YPQM-150A designation was never actually used for any of the two competing designs. The UAV-SR winner, the TRW/IAI Hunter, is described under its later designation of BQM-155A, while the losing contender, the McDonnell-Douglas Sky Owl, is briefly described on the PQM-149 page. SpecificationsIt is unclear to which (if any!) vehicle the YPQM-150A designation actually applied. Both candidates are described elsewhere as indicated in the main text above.
